Outline of Final Research Achievements |
In the vertebrate retina, visual information is transmitted from photoreceptor cells to ganglion cells via bipolar cells. The photoreceptor axon terminal forms a specialized synaptic structure, the ribbon synapse, which specifically connects photoreceptor axonal terminals with bipolar and horizontal cell dendritic terminals in the outer plexiform layer. Although various presynaptic proteins which are required for synaptic ribbon structure, such as Ctbp2, piccolo and bassoon, have been identified, the mechanism of ribbon synapse apposition specific to bipolar and horizontal terminals remains mostly unknown. We investigated molecular mechanisms underling the proper formation of photoreceptor ribbon synapses.
